Furthermore, multiple studies in humans have also shown that consuming energy drinks may increase blood pressure and heart rate and decrease important markers of blood vessel function, which could be bad for heart health (10, 11). For example, one 8.4-ounce (250-ml) can of Red Bull contains 27 grams (about 7 teaspoons) of sugar, while a 16-ounce (473-ml) can of Monster contains about 54 grams (about 14 teaspoons) of sugar. Pre-mixed alcoholic energy drinks rose in popularity in the mid-2000s, but in 2010 the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) forced companies to remove stimulants from alcoholic beverages following reports of medical problems and deaths.
